#39085d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#39085d is composed of 22.4% red, 3.1%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.7% cyan, 91.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.5% black. It has a hue angle of 274.6 degrees, a saturation of 84.2% and a lightness of 19.8%. #39085d color hex could be obtained by blending #7210ba with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

● #39085d color description : Very dark violet.
#39085d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#39085d has RGB values of R:57, G:8,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.64. Its decimal value is 3737693.
